Transaction e243961dfd3f186179266e1294689d1a422ac17b9f594f3a31c3174bf38189e7

3 Input
2 Outputs
  • e243961dfd3f186179266e1294689d1a422ac17b9f594f3a31c3174bf38189e7:0
  • value  11533385
    address  bc1qy9elum58afj6n42qxfkmkdx2632nr8y620t2ae
  • e243961dfd3f186179266e1294689d1a422ac17b9f594f3a31c3174bf38189e7:1
  • value  19257213
    address  bc1qduglr82spewmxat8wkqme3l6smznkztu0mkpd0